About Terminal
Terminal builds telematics data infrastructure for the commercial fleet industry. Commercial auto insurers and fleet software companies, including industry leaders like Intact Insurance, depend on our platform to access GPS, speeding, and vehicle data from 330+ telematics providers. We recently raised our Series A led by Battery Ventures and are backed by Y Combinator, Golden Ventures, Penske Transportation Solutions, and Intact Private Capital. Our team works together in person in Toronto, combining early-stage speed with late-stage maturity while processing many terabytes of vehicle data every day.

About the role
We're looking for a software engineering intern who's excited to tackle complex backend challenges. This is an opportunity to work on real production systems, contributing to the integration platform that powers Terminal's API through high-scale data ingestion, and the core product features that our customers depend on. You'll work closely with our senior software engineers, contributing to projects that directly impact how we process and deliver high-volume telematics data to our customers.
What you will do
Integrate new telematics data sources into our platform, and expand existing ones
Help build and optimize our internal distributed data ingestion infrastructure
Improve the core product and API to create more value for our customers
Participate in code reviews and learn best practices for writing clean, maintainable code
Directly support and engage with our customers and partners
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and requirements and deliver solutions
Gain hands-on experience with modern software engineering technologies and AI tools

Technologies you’ll learn
Language: TypeScript (Node.js)
Storage: AWS DynamoDB, AWS S3, Redis, Apache Iceberg
Serverless: AWS Lambda, AWS Step Functions, AWS SQS
Infrastructure as Code: SST, Pulumi
CI/CD: GitHub Actions
